Predicting antifolate resistance in the unculturable fungal pathogen Pneumocystis jirovecii

Pneumocystis jirovecii is a fungal pathogen causing Pneumocystis pneumonia in humans, mainly in immunocompromised individuals. Infections by P. jirovecii are treated using the antifolate combination drug trimethoprim-sulfamethoxazole (TMP-SMX), targeting the dihydrofolate reductase (DHFR) and the dihydropteroate synthase (DHPS).
